Rep. Jim Jordan's tense CNN appearance put fresh attention on his support for fellow Ohio Republican Max Miller, even as Miller faces abuse allegations. During the interview, Jordan was pressed on why he continues to back Miller's reelection effort despite the controversy.
According to the segment described by CNN and highlighted in reports, Jordan emphasized that he recently campaigned for Miller and said he hopes Miller wins again. That position quickly became the center of a heated exchange with anchor Kasie Hunt, who challenged him over standing by a candidate facing serious accusations.
The confrontation has added to broader scrutiny of how Republican leaders handle allegations against members of their own party. Jordan's defense of Miller is likely to keep drawing attention because it ties his public support directly to an active political race in Ohio.
